Rangers' Jose Corniell still in 'dead arm' phase
Promising young pitcher continues recovery from UCL surgery

A cubist interpretation of a young pitcher's recovery process, deconstructing the physical and mental challenges of returning from injury.Frisco TodayJose Corniell, a 22-year-old pitching prospect for the Texas Rangers, is still dealing with a 'dead arm' phase and is not ready to pitch in games. Corniell missed nearly all of spring training and much of the 2024 and 2025 seasons while recovering from UCL surgery. The Rangers hope he can join the rotation at their Double-A affiliate in Frisco once he's physically ready.
Why it matters
Corniell was considered one of the Rangers' top pitching prospects before his injury issues, so his recovery is crucial for the team's long-term pitching depth. The 'dead arm' phase is a common challenge for pitchers returning from surgery, and how Corniell progresses through it will determine when he can get back on the mound and continue his development.
The details
Corniell has been sidelined by a 'dead arm' phase, which is a common issue for pitchers returning from injury as their arm strength and mechanics gradually rebuild. The Rangers are taking a cautious approach with Corniell's recovery, as he missed all of 2024 and much of 2025 due to the UCL surgery. Once he's physically ready, the plan is for Corniell to join the rotation at Double-A Frisco to make up for the lost development time.
